Advancements in 5-Ton Rice Mill Technology and Their Impact‌ on Crop Yield

Recent⁢ innovations in⁣ the design and functionality of 5-ton rice mills have revolutionized small-scale rice production, ⁤enhancing overall ​efficiency and significantly impacting ⁣crop yield. Traditional milling processes often resulted in high rates of grain loss due to inadequate technology. ‌However, modern‌ advancements have introduced features ​such as automated temperature control, improved hulling systems, and energy-efficient motors, which collectively optimize the milling process. These mills ‌are now capable of processing larger quantities ‍of rice in shorter periods, which not⁣ only‍ minimizes labor costs but also maximizes output, ⁢allowing farmers to meet increasing market demands.⁢ Key improvements include:

  • Enhanced Separation Mechanisms: Decrease in broken grains.
  • Smart Feeding Systems: ‌Ensures uniform input for consistent ⁢milling.
  • Eco-Friendly Designs: Reduced ​energy‍ consumption leads ‌to a lower carbon footprint.

Assessing Operational Costs and Energy ⁢Consumption ⁤for Sustainable Farming

In‌ the pursuit of‌ agricultural efficiency, understanding the‍ interplay between operational ​costs and energy⁣ consumption is crucial for maximizing productivity in modern rice mills. The 5-ton capacity rice mills represent​ a significant advancement in farm ⁤machinery,⁤ merging functionality with sustainability. By ⁤using state-of-the-art technology, these‍ mills not only enhance processing speed but also reduce energy ⁢expenditure. Key factors influencing operational costs include:

  • Maintenance: ‍ Regular upkeep is essential to ensure optimal performance and longevity of the equipment.
  • Labor Costs: Automation minimizes the need for manual labor, thereby lowering overall staffing expenses.
  • Raw Material Efficiency: Efficient‌ milling processes lead to less grain waste, maximizing the yield from the harvested crop.
  • Energy Source: Utilizing renewable energy options like ‌solar or biomass ⁢can drastically‌ cut energy ⁣costs.

Maximizing Productivity: Best Practices for Integrating ‌5-Ton Rice Mills

Integrating 5-ton rice mills into agricultural operations not ⁤only amplifies productivity but also streamlines various processes. To achieve optimal results, producers should focus on strategic planning and‌ technology implementation. Key practices include:

  • Regular Maintenance: Schedule routine⁣ checks to prevent breakdowns and prolong machinery lifespan.
  • Operator ⁢Training: Invest in comprehensive training for ​staff to enhance operational efficiency and minimize waste.
  • Data‍ Management: ‌Implement software solutions to track performance metrics, production rates, and inventory management.
